Introduction: If you find yourself in possession of a damaged car in Canberra, you may be wondering about the best way to part ways with it. Whether it’s been in an accident, suffered from mechanical issues, or simply reached the end of its roadworthy life, there are options available for selling your damaged car in the capital city of Australia.

  1. Evaluate the Damage: The first step in the process of selling your damaged car is to assess the extent of the damage. Determine whether the repairs are feasible and financially viable. Sometimes, the cost of repairs may exceed the actual value of the car, making it more practical to sell it as-is.
  2. Research Your Options: Canberra offers various avenues for selling damaged cars. Traditional methods such as private sales, classified ads, or dealerships are common, but there are also specialized services that focus on buying damaged vehicles. Explore these options to find the one that aligns with your preferences and the condition of your car.
  3. Online Platforms: Utilize online Sell My damaged car Canberra platforms to broaden your reach. Websites and apps dedicated to buying damaged cars provide a convenient way to connect with potential buyers. Include detailed information about the damage, along with clear images, to attract genuine inquiries.
  4. Get Multiple Quotes: To ensure you get the best deal for your damaged car, obtain quotes from different sources. This could include traditional dealerships, online car buyers, or even local scrap yards. Having multiple offers will empower you to make an informed decision about which option suits you best.
  5. Paperwork and Legalities: Selling a damaged car involves paperwork and legalities. Ensure that you have all the necessary documents in order, including the title, registration, and any relevant repair or service history. Be transparent about the car’s condition to avoid any legal complications.
  6. Consider Environmental Impact: If your damaged car is beyond repair, consider the environmental impact of its disposal. Canberra places a strong emphasis on sustainability, so explore options that prioritize eco-friendly methods of handling end-of-life vehicles.
  7. Negotiation and Closure: Once you’ve received offers and chosen a buyer, be prepared for negotiations. While your car may be damaged, highlighting its salvageable components or valuable parts can help you secure a fair price. Once an agreement is reached, complete the necessary paperwork and hand over the keys.
